Energy-efficient air compressors refer to compressor systems that are designed to minimize energy consumption while maintaining optimal performance. These compressors utilize advanced technologies, such as variable speed drives (VSD), energy recovery systems, and intelligent controls, to reduce energy wastage and improve overall operational efficiency. Energy-efficient air compressors are widely used in various industries, including manufacturing, automotive, construction, and oil and gas, to power pneumatic tools, machinery, and equipment. These compressors play a crucial role in conserving energy, reducing operational costs, and minimizing environmental impact.

Category-wise Insights
- Rotary Screw Compressors: Rotary screw compressors are widely used in industrial applications due to their high efficiency, reliability, and continuous operation capabilities. They are ideal for large-scale operations that require a constant supply of compressed air.
- Reciprocating Compressors: Reciprocating compressors are suitable for small to medium-scale operations that require intermittent compressed air. They are known for their flexibility, compact size, and cost-effectiveness.
- Centrifugal Compressors: Centrifugal compressors are primarily used in high-demand applications that require large volumes of compressed air. They offer high efficiency, low maintenance requirements, and are commonly used in industries such as oil and gas, petrochemicals, and power generation.

Market Key Trends
- Integration of Internet of Things (IoT) and digital technologies for remote monitoring and optimization of compressor performance.
- Increased focus on energy recovery systems to utilize waste heat for other applications.
- Development of customized solutions to meet specific industry requirements.
